10 Overrated Team Building Activities You Should Skip in 2026

In 2026, team building remains a critical aspect of fostering collaboration and engagement within organizations. However, not all activities are created equal. In fact, some of the most popular team building exercises are often overrated and fail to deliver real value. According to a recent survey, 67% of employees feel that traditional team building activities are ineffective in improving team dynamics. So, let’s cut through the noise and identify ten overrated team building activities you should skip this year.

1. Trust Falls

Why It’s Overrated

Trust falls may seem like a classic way to build trust, but they often create more anxiety than camaraderie. Many participants feel uncomfortable and pressured.

Alternatives

Consider workshops focused on vulnerability and open communication, which can create a more meaningful connection.

2. Icebreaker Games

Why It’s Overrated

While icebreakers can be fun, they often feel forced and can lead to disengagement, especially in larger groups.

Alternatives

Instead, opt for meaningful discussions around team values or shared experiences that can foster deeper connections.

3. Escape Rooms

Why It’s Overrated

Escape rooms can be a fun challenge, but they often favor those who are naturally good at puzzles, leaving others feeling left out.

Alternatives

Try collaborative problem-solving workshops that focus on real workplace challenges, ensuring everyone can contribute.

4. Scavenger Hunts

Why It’s Overrated

Scavenger hunts can quickly devolve into chaos, with some teams feeling lost or frustrated rather than engaged.

Alternatives

Choose guided tours or local experiences that encourage teamwork while also providing a structured environment.

5. Cooking Classes

Why It’s Overrated

While cooking classes seem like a delicious bonding experience, they can be overwhelming and stressful, especially for those not confident in the kitchen.

Alternatives

Instead, consider a food tasting event where teams can enjoy diverse cuisines without the pressure of cooking.

6. Team Sports

Why It’s Overrated

Team sports can inadvertently exclude those who aren’t athletically inclined, leading to feelings of inadequacy.

Alternatives

Focus on inclusive activities like group hikes or nature walks that encourage participation without competition.

7. Volunteer Days

Why It’s Overrated

While volunteering is noble, poorly planned volunteer days can lead to frustration and disengagement if the activities don’t align with team interests.

Alternatives

Select causes that resonate with your team and allow for meaningful contributions, ensuring everyone feels invested.

8. Personality Tests

Why It’s Overrated

Personality tests can pigeonhole individuals and create unnecessary divisions within teams.

Alternatives

Engage in facilitated discussions about strengths and weaknesses that promote understanding without labels.

9. Office Trivia

Why It’s Overrated

Office trivia can often feel cliquish and may not engage everyone equally, leading to disengagement.

Alternatives

Host a “show and tell” where team members share personal stories or experiences, fostering connection over competition.

10. Themed Dress-Up Days

Why It’s Overrated

While it can be fun, themed dress-up days often exclude those who are uncomfortable with costumes or don’t participate.

Alternatives

Instead, create a themed lunch or potluck where everyone can contribute food that represents their culture or background.

Conclusion

In 2026, it’s essential to prioritize team building activities that genuinely foster engagement and collaboration. By skipping these overrated options and opting for more meaningful alternatives, you can create a positive and productive team environment.
